Delhi Metro connects Indraprastha and Khajuri Khas with 3 route options, covering approximately 16.05 km. A token fare is ₹43, while smart card users pay ₹39.
Via Karkarduma: 1 Interchange · 40 Minutes · ₹43
Via Mayur Vihar Phase 1: 1 Interchange · 52 Minutes · ₹54
Via Rajiv Chowk and Azadpur: 2 Interchanges · 1 Hour 13 Minutes · ₹54

The Delhi Metro metro journey from Indraprastha to Khajuri Khas takes approximately 40 Minutes, covering 16.05 km. The route covers 15 stations in total.
Travelling from Indraprastha to Khajuri Khas on Delhi Metro involves 2 lines: Blue Branch Line (Yamuna Bank - Vaishali) and Pink Circular Line. You need to change from Blue Branch Line (Yamuna Bank - Vaishali) to Pink Circular Line at Karkarduma.
No, Indraprastha to Khajuri Khas requires 1 interchange. Board the Blue Branch Line (Yamuna Bank - Vaishali) from Indraprastha, then change to the Pink Circular Line at Karkarduma to reach Khajuri Khas.
The metro distance between Indraprastha and Khajuri Khas on Delhi Metro is 16.05 km, covered in approximately 40 Minutes.
The Indraprastha to Khajuri Khas metro route on Delhi Metro covers 15 stations in total (including origin and destination), with 13 intermediate stops.
The Indraprastha to Khajuri Khas metro route on Delhi Metro covers 15 stations. Here they are in order:
Yes, this route has 1 interchange. You need to change from Blue Branch Line (Yamuna Bank - Vaishali) to Pink Circular Line at Karkarduma.
The metro fare from Indraprastha to Khajuri Khas on Delhi Metro is ₹43 for a single-journey token and ₹39 with a Metro Smart Card.
